LOL  Why not check out, Lighthouse Point Park located in the Southern most part of the Town of Ponce Inlet 

Lighthouse Point Park is 52 acres of fun with nature trails and if you are lucky you'll spot some of the wild life that has been seen such as raccoons, opossums, armadillos, skunks and other animals.  Colorful butterflies and lady bugs love the natural habitat.  For the bird lovers you'll see shore birds, birds of prey, owls to name a few and for the serious bird watcher check out the birds from the observation tower that is close to the Inlet.

Equipped with restroom and pavilions, Lighthouse Point Park in Ponce Inlet your children will not only have a lot of fun but be very comfortable too!  Not only will a day in a Volusia County Park be fun it will be educational! If you are curious as to the landscape surrounding the park, you'll see the Atlantic Ocean and the Halifax River, Ponce DeLeon Inlet and the skyline.  With all these things to do in Ponce Inlet, you could possibly spend an entire day there.
